Everyone wants in on Santa Clara.
SCU set a new record with nearly 12,100 early-admission applications for the class of 2029, a 7% increase from last year.
Clearly, prospective students are catching on to what makes SCU special: rigorous academics, small class sizes, Jesuit values, and a dynamic Silicon Valley campus. With an average unweighted GPA of 3.86, nearly half of the admitted students are from outside California, and over 500 are first-generation college students. Additionally, almost 6% are international applicants.
Santa Clara ranks 63rd in National Universities in the 2025 U.S. News & World Report.
